If you ever need an activity to do with your kids, or if you're camping and you want to add a little pizzazz to your campfire time, try this fun activity!
Bring a couple paint brushes and some ColorKitchen powder along with you.
Scoop a teaspoon of ColorKitchen food coloring into a small bowl and add a couple drops of water. Use your paintbrush to mix the coloring and the water together.
Then, let the kids have a go at painting faces and other designs on the marshmallows.
Artistic skill is not necessary to have fun with this activity!
When they're finished, toast the marshmallows over the open fire to a golden brown for a yummy treat.
